Oregon's Fair Housing Act under ORS 659A.421 protects several classes that are NOT covered under the federal Fair Housing Act. A principal broker is training new brokers on Oregon-specific fair housing requirements. Which of the following is NOT an additional protected class recognized under Oregon law beyond the federal protected classes?

Correct Answer

A) Immigration status

Immigration status is not listed as a protected class under Oregon's Fair Housing Act, ORS 659A.421. While Oregon law extends protections beyond the seven federal classes (race, color, national origin, religion, sex, familial status, and disability), the Oregon-specific additions include source of income, marital status, sexual orientation, and domestic partnership status — not immigration status. Therefore, immigration status is the correct answer to this EXCEPT/NOT question.
